Sanjay Mukhopadhyay - PeerSpot reviewer
The solution comes with a host of features for hyper-automation
The initial setup is a mix of complex and straightforward because it depends on which modules you are implementing for ITSM. There are a lot of complex workflows and SLAs around the workflow. We have to configure much more complex things than just Patch Management and Endpoint. For example, it might not take even two weeks to roll out APM for 10,000 assets, but it will take three months to roll out ITSM for 10,000 assets and an equal number of users. That's because the modules you were implementing require much more knowledge, and there are a lot of complexities and nitty-gritties inside the tool which need to be understood. ITSM skill sets are in demand because reaching an L3 certification is not easy. We have those certified skill sets. That's why we're able to roll out at a fast pace. With standard documentation available, it's very clear for a certified resource to understand step-wise implementation. For every step, there is a "build and test" approach. It's a continuous integration. You follow this process, so you don't suddenly realize there are many issues at the end of setup. You have to keep testing each module and process as you roll out. It's not complex, but you need to know the product.

"It is good for the price you pay. It has different plans. If you need all features, you need to go for a higher plan. Currently, with the second tier plan, you cannot completely separate the group of agents. So, the agent in each group can see another person's ticket. You also cannot modify the rules based on the viewable, readable stuff and cannot have a custom role in this plan. If you want to do that, you have to go for a higher plan. It works in our case because it doesn't matter if the other group can see our ticket because it doesn't contain anything sensitive. We also didn't need the project or change management features. That's why we didn't go with a higher plan."
